Output 6883e64e6762a4c2884ab7c75c453a8db32b0df33268c29f89c717a9a2a25331:2

value
175308
script pubkey
OP_0 OP_PUSHBYTES_20 aa830cc5b787a7add93d1a2c8aba83041e33ff47
address
bc1q42pse3dhs7n6mkfargkg4w5rqs0r8l68w43p6a
transaction
6883e64e6762a4c2884ab7c75c453a8db32b0df33268c29f89c717a9a2a25331